Aconitum belongs to the family Ranunculaceae and Begonia belongs to the family Begoniaceae.

Aconitum tribe is Delphinieae and Begonia tribe is Not Available. Aconitum clade is Angiosperms and Eudicots and order is Ranunculales whereas Begonia clade is Angiosperms, Eudicots and Rosids and order is Cucurbitales. Every plant have subfamilies.
